7 Advantages to Virtual Cards for Your B2B Payment Needs

Using virtual credit cards for business purchases can help you manage your professional expenses easily. These cards come with a single-use number for each transaction and give you:

  • Access to credit for boosting business cash flow 
  • More security against fraud 
  • Flexibility in usage

For example, say your business has a big order, and you need funds to pay for raw materials. You can opt for a virtual card, as it will give you immediate access to funds once you get approval. It doesn’t require you to wait for the physical card to be delivered to you. 

Why Choose Such Cards for Business Transactions

  • Enhance cash flow: Virtual credit cards help you make rapid payments to your suppliers and other vendors while helping you make the most of the interest-free period. This will help you use your funds for the most appropriate business expenses. 
  • Add to convenience: You can generate the card details with a tap and incorporating its use into your payment workflow for domestic and international transactions is both free and convenient. It is also easy to apply for and get once you meet the eligibility criteria of the issuing company. 
  • Allow you to set specific limits: You can rely on a virtual credit card to reduce misuse and manage business expenditure across teams, as you can set limits regarding:
  • Payments to specific businesses, merchants or vendors
  • Payment amounts 
  • Number of times it is used 
  • Reduce your risk exposure: The elevated security of such cards allows you to carry out transactions without sharing any information, protecting you from data breaches and cyberattacks. 

Usually, single-use virtual cards are generated keeping in mind:

  • A specific amount
  • An exact date 
  • Relevant payee details  

Thus, scammers cannot use the information. 

  • Reduce chances of theft: Physical credit cards can get stolen or lost, which can lead to unauthorised use. Though you can report these transactions and benefit from zero liability, this can create inconvenience, especially if you have to block the card. Virtual cards eliminate such issues and keep your business purchases running smoothly.
  • Make tracking transactions easier: Data capture related to each purchase request is better with such cards, as you can integrate them into your accounting or expense management software. 
  • Increase efficiency: This e-payment mode reduces the work related to paper-based transaction processes. All you or your team members need to do is generate a unique virtual number on demand. 
  • Sends alerts on an unauthorised transaction: Since you get real-time notifications for every transaction, you can raise a query if you notice any unauthorised transactions. These cards usually have a dedicated team of customer support executives to help with queries.

Drawbacks of Virtual Credit Cards

  • These cards cannot be used at physical outlets for purchases
  • They may not include perks related to a physical card, like access to airport lounges and more, where you may need to carry and show your card for admittance 
  • Virtual card comes with extended security, which can make integration complex, and may require you to train employees before using them 
  • These cards are based on digital platforms or online business ecosystems, so their usage may be affected by technical failures or cyberattacks
  • Their integration for business expenses may require you to invest in a software setup
